Method
In a small bowl, mix together mayonnaise, chopped sundried tomatoes, lemon juice, and a pinch of black pepper. Stir until well combined. Set aside.
Warm the slider buns lightly in the oven or toaster and gently reheat the brisket.
Spread a generous dollop of sundried tomato mayo on the bottom half of each bun.
Layer with a handful of fresh spinach leaves, then the cabbage and carrot.
Pile on tender slices or shredded brisket.
Top with the other half of the bun and press gently.
